Embarking on the Kudos Quest

Cleaning Finds: Begin your Kudos journey by delving into the Digsite, armed with leather boots, gloves, a trowel, rock pick, and specimen brush. Uncover uncleaned finds and master the art of cleaning, unveiling ancient artifacts like pottery, symbols, and coins. Exchange these relics for Kudos, earning your place as a contributor to the museum's rich tapestry.

Natural History Quiz: Descend into the museum's basement and encounter Orlando Smith. Immerse yourself in the natural history quiz, answering questions about RuneScape's creatures. Triumph in three questions per exhibit to earn Kudos and bask in the glow of Slayer and Hunter experience. Become a sage of RuneScape lore and gather your well-deserved rewards.

Completing Quests: As quests unfold, ascend to the museum's first floor and share your newfound knowledge with Historian Minas. Each completed quest brings Kudos, antique lamps, and a display case in the museum showcasing the quest's essence. Revel in the acknowledgment of your questing prowess and let Kudos flow.

Uncleaned finds

The southern part of the 1st floor is partitioned off for the processing of incoming samples from the Digsite. After completion of The Dig Site, players may participate in cleaning uncleaned finds from the Digsite. Several items are required for this activity, all of which can be collected from the tool rack on the south wall in this area. Players must be wearing leather boots and gloves and have a trowel, rock pick and specimen brush in their inventory.

Players can take as many uncleaned finds from the specimen rock pile as desired, which can then be cleaned when used on an empty specimen table. Several items can be found while cleaning the finds, most of which have no value to the museum and can be kept by the player. Pottery, jewellery, old chipped vases and arrowheads found here can be deposited in the storage crate in return for useful items, including a rare antique lamp that grants 500 experience in a skill of at least level 10.

The below artefacts can be shown to any archaeologist in the room. They will then tell the player to put the object in a display case, for a reward of 10 kudos. There are five such items, for a total of 50 kudos. Except for pottery, players will stop finding the artefacts that they have put on display.

Ancient relics

Access to the Ruins of Camdozaal is granted after completion of the quest Below Ice Mountain. You can find Barronite deposits while mining in this fallen city. These can be cracked open with a hammer at the barronite crusher for a chance to uncover an ancient relic, which may be donated to Curator Haig Halen on the 1st floor of the museum. Donating a relic for the first time awards one single kudos and 200 coins, while every subsequent copy of that relic grants 100 coins. There are five relics in total, thus 5 kudos and 1,000 coins may be earned this way.

Fossils

Embark on a prehistoric journey after completing the Bone Voyage quest. Clean unidentified fossils found on Fossil Island and unveil their mysteries. Assemble fossils into displays on the paleontology floor, earning Kudos and valuable experience lamps. The Leviathan, a colossal display, awaits your contribution—become a curator of ancient wonders.
